Hot start/ cutting out?
Hi guys.
A mate of mine has just bought a '95 JDM WRX, and has started having problems with it. Initially, it wouldn't start when hot, this has gone from just leaving it a few minutes to over 2 hours, and it occasionally cuts out while decelerating too. Engine turns over fine, just doesn't fire.
We're hoping to get a look at it over the weekend, change the spark plugs, filters etc, but also thinking it might be fuel pump or ecu temp sensor? Any other suggestions?

Have you done a CEL check?
Look here http://www.saxonfields.freeserve.co.uk/
It should tell you what the fault is
I'm with JGM on the CPS though. Spose it could be the water temp sensor (also a common fault)?
